    Re: How to return multiple values in a table with a lot column with criteria

    A simple scalar average/arithmetic mean could be computed using the AVERAGEIFS() function (https://support.office.com/en-us/art...8-f7c5c3001690 ). A more complex vector average (taking direction into account) might also use the AVERAAGEIFS() function or maybe SUMIFS() function (https://support.office.com/en-us/art...6-611cebce642b ) with COUNTIFS() (https://support.office.com/en-us/art...c-aa8c2a866842 ). Some might depend entirely on exactly how you need to compute this vector average, but I would expect those kinds of functions to be part of the solution.

    Re: How to return multiple values in a table with a lot column with criteria

    Will a pivot table work? I set up a pivot table with name as the row label, hour as the column label, and average of the vector value as the data field and calculated those values quickly and easily. https://www.excel-easy.com/data-****...ot-tables.html
